			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Via Shubha Mudgal&#8217;s site, I found this fantastic video of a Rajasthani song, <strong><span style="color: #ff0000;">Mhara Naina ra Tara</span></strong>, sung by the legendary Thumri singer, the late Shobha Gurtu, who was also the mother of percussionist Trilok Gurtu.</p>
<p>There are many more videos of Gurtu singing Rajasthani songs on youtube with the words, lovely and musical in themselves.</p>
